    The world's happiest - and saddest - countries
    Happiest
    Least happy

    up 1 place

    1. Norway 146. Yemen
    2. Denmark 147. South Sudan
    3. Iceland 148. Liberia
    4. Switzerland 149. Guinea
    5. Finland 150. Togo
    6. Netherlands 151. Rwanda
    7. Canada 152. Syria
    8. New Zealand 153. Tanzania
    9. Australia 154. Burundi
    10. Sweden 155. Central African Republic

    For those of you who look upon Ireland as a third world country, #whosthethirdworldcountry.

    11th - Costa Rica
    12th - Israel
    13th - Austria
    14th - United States
    15th - Ireland
    16th - Germany
    17th - Belgium
    18th - Luxembourg
    19th- UK

    Based upon, GDP per capita, healthy life expectancy at birth, freedom to make life choices, generosity and perceptions of corruption. Pre Brexit, the UK is below Belgium and Luxembourg, Costa Rica and Ireland - At least the UK is ranked above Chile in 20th position. Thoughts????
